Biosafety Chemistry and Safety Materials: A Replacement Perspective to Resolve Safety Issues

Yunhao Zhou

Coronavirus malady 2019 (COVID-19) has quickly sweptwing round the globe since its emergence close to 2020. However, folks have did not absolutely perceive its origin or mutation. Outlined as a world safety incident, COVID-19 has once more inspired worldwide attention to rethink the importance of safety because of the adverse impact on personal well-being and social stability. Most countries have already taken measures to advocate progress in biosafetyrelevant analysis, planning to stop and solve safety issues with a lot of advanced techniques and merchandise. Herein, we have a tendency to propose a replacement conception of safety chemistry and retell the notion of safety materials, that discuss with the knowledge base integration of safety and chemistry or materials. we have a tendency to commit to illustrate the exquisite association that chemistry and materials science possess with safety -science, and that we hope to supply a practical perspective on approaches to utilize the data of those 2 subjects to handle specific safety problems, like detection and medical care of morbific microorganisms, personal protecting instrumentation, immunizing agent adjuvants and specific medication, etc.. Additionally, we have a tendency to hope to market multidisciplinary cooperation to strengthen safety analysis and facilitate the event of safety merchandise to defend national security within the future.
